SINCE LOCKDOWN ENDED, I HAVE MOSTLY BEEN...

Playing organ, piano or accordion at funerals, weddings and services, including at Canford Cliffs (Poole),St John the Baptist (Chippenham) Parley Manor (Christchurch), Hope Farm (Bridport), St Mary (Iwerne Minster), St Luke (Pamphill), St Mary (Shroton)

Recording at Room With A View studio

Keyboardising for band gigs, including at Canvas (Bournemouth), Hales Hall (Norfolk), Lee-on-the-Solent Golf Club, Burley Manor (Ringwood), Beaulieu, Wherwell Priory, The Clock Barn (Whitchurch), Pack Monday Fair (Sherborne), Hamworthy Labour Club (Poole), Hyde Farm (Romsey), Summer Soul (Ringwood), Farleigh Motocross (Somerset), Rockstar Bandaoke, Aruba (Bournemouth)

Teaching thirty students piano, other keyboards, guitar and theory

Running Blandford Ukulele Group

Running Blandford Theory Club

Accompanying singers at solo recitals

Accompanying choirs and theatre show rehearsals around Dorset

Taking requests on piano at birthday parties and the finest public houses

Directing theatre show rehearsals

Getting to grips with Ableton Live, Mainstage, analogue synths and vocal arranging

Rehearsing a new banjo and vocal folky pop band

Volunteering for various charities

Writing vocal arrangements and creating backing tracks for theatre shows

Busking on accordion in various towns

 

Attending various CPD sessions including with Trinity and Dorset Music Hub

Practising!
